Usually cooking section Sue. Coconut oil used in Indian cooking. Look for cold pressed coconut oil. Comes thick, like to butter, but, like butter melts away in the hands. I generally have a couple of large jars of it here in stock. Good for cooking and of course for 'oiling' the body. Can also put onto hair. Let soak for a half hour wrapped in a warm towel - hair and body IF doing a body AND head bath at the same time. The warmth lets the pores open etc etc. Great stuff, coconut oil. Nourishes the skin and the hair. Indian ladies always have amazing hair, why? They use coconut oil.
